The import of croissant equipment in Egypt has witnessed a significant rise in recent years, reflecting the growing demand for high-quality pastries in the country. With a burgeoning cafe culture and increasing consumer preference for European-style baked goods, Egyptian entrepreneurs and bakery owners are investing in state-of-the-art equipment to produce authentic and delicious croissants. This trend is not only driven by the local market but also by tourists and expatriates seeking a taste of home.
As a result, importers are sourcing a wide range of croissant-making machinery, including dough sheeters, laminators, and ovens, from international manufacturers to meet the diverse needs of bakeries across Egypt. This influx of equipment is not only enhancing the efficiency of production but also raising the standard of croissant craftsmanship, contributing to the culinary landscape of the nation.
